Property
Product Name | 3M 9472 Double-Sided Adhesive Tape |
Product Type | Linerless Double-Sided Adhesive Tape |
Adhesive Type | High-Strength Acrylic |
Thickness | 0.127mm (or 0.13mm, slight variation may occur) |
Characteristics | Ultra-thin, Transparent, High-Strength Adhesive |
Peel Strength | 160N/10cm (ASTM D3330 Test Method) |
Thermal Conductivity | 0.0016W/cm·K (ASTM C-177 Test Method) |
Insulation Resistance | 1×1010 Ohms (MIL-L-46058C Specification) |
Dielectric Strength | 5500V/mil (ASTM D149-97 Test Method) |
Temperature Resistance | Excellent long-term temperature resistance, specific range varies by application |
Applications | Nameplates, Flexible Circuits, Heat Sinks, etc. |
Surface Preparation | Clean and Dry |
Application Temperature | Optimal application temperature range is 21°C to 38°C, not suitable for bonding below 10°C |
Shelf Life | 24 months (or 18 months, slight variation may occur) in original packaging at 21°C and 50% relative humidity |
Environmental Compliance | Complies with ROHS regulations |
